Bitcoin has been making headlines for the past few years as its price has skyrocketed. This has led many investors to wonder which funds are investing in bitcoin. There are a number of different funds that offer exposure to bitcoin, each with its own unique investment strategy.

One type of fund that invests in bitcoin is a cryptocurrency fund. These funds typically invest in a basket of different cryptocurrencies, including bitcoin. Some of the most well-known cryptocurrency funds include the Grayscale Bitcoin Trust (GBTC) and the Bitcoin Investment Trust (BIT). These funds are traded on the over-the-counter market and offer investors an easy way to gain exposure to bitcoin.

Another type of fund that invests in bitcoin is a hedge fund. Hedge funds are private investment funds that use a variety of investment strategies to generate returns for their investors. Some hedge funds have begun to invest in bitcoin as a way to diversify their portfolios and hedge against downside risk.

In addition to cryptocurrency funds and hedge funds, there are also a number of venture capital funds that invest in bitcoin startups. These funds provide capital to early-stage companies that are developing new bitcoin-related technologies and businesses. Some of the most well-known venture capital funds that invest in bitcoin include Andreessen Horowitz, Sequoia Capital, and Union Square Ventures.

Here are some of the factors to consider when choosing a fund that invests in bitcoin:
Investment strategy: each fund has its own unique investment strategy, so it is important to understand how the fund invests in bitcoin before investing.
Fees: funds that invest in bitcoin typically charge fees, so it is important to compare the fees of different funds before investing.
Performance: it is important to look at the past performance of a fund before investing. This will give you an idea of how the fund has performed in different market conditions.
